Orangpura

Orangpura is a village located in Chaksu tehsil of Jaipur district in Rajasthan, India. It is situated 25km away from sub-district headquarter Chaksu (tehsildar office) and 65km away from district headquarter Jaipur. As per 2009 stats, Ram Nagar is the gram panchayat of Orangpura village.

About Orangpura

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Orangpura is 081147. The village spans a total geographical area of 76.95 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 303908. Chaksu is nearest town to Orangpura village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 25km away.

When it comes to local governance, Orangpura village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Chaksu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Dausa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Orangpura

Below is a concise population overview of Orangpura as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 104 56 48
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 11 5 6
Scheduled Castes (SC) N/A N/A N/A
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 8 5 3
Literate Population 75 47 28
Illiterate Population 29 9 20

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Orangpura village:

  • The total population of Orangpura village is around 104, including approximately 56 males and 48 females, with a sex ratio of 857 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 11 children aged 0–6 years in Orangpura village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Orangpura village has 8 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Orangpura village is about 72.12%, with male literacy at 83.93% and female literacy at 58.33%.
  • There are around 15 households in Orangpura village.

Connectivity of Orangpura

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Orangpura. As per the 2011 stats, Orangpura had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
